Programmable Settings
Handset display color
(Appearance)
You can select the desired display color.
1
Press {MENU} (middle soft key).
2
Scroll to L, then press {SELECT}.
3
Scroll to "Appearance", then press
{SELECT}.
4
Press {V} or {^} repeatedly to select
the desired color.
5
Press {SAVE}, then press {OFF}.

Handset LCD contrast

You can adjust the handset display
contrast. There are 6 levels.
1
Press {MENU} (middle soft key).
2
Scroll to L, then press {SELECT}.
3
Scroll to "LCD contrast", then press
{SELECT}.
4
Press {V} or {^} repeatedly to select
the desired setting.
5
Press {SAVE}, then press {OFF}.

Handset Talking Caller ID

You can turn the Talking Caller ID feature
(page 33) on or off for the handset.
1
Press {MENU} (middle soft key).
2
Scroll to N, then press {SELECT}.
3
Scroll to "Talking CallerID", then
press {SELECT}.
4
Press {V} or {^} repeatedly to select
"On" or "Off".
5
Press {SAVE}, then press {OFF}.

Caller ID edit

You can turn the Caller ID number auto
edit feature (page 36) on or off.
1
Press {MENU} (middle soft key).
2
Scroll to N, then press {SELECT}.
3
Scroll to "Caller ID edit", then
press {SELECT}.
4
Press {V} or {^} repeatedly to select
"On" or "Off".
5
Press {SAVE}, then press {OFF}.
